Activate Favourable Economic Strategies To Reduce Inflation – Gov’t Urged

Economist Dr Patrick Asuming says there has not been enough significant effort made in reducing the country’s inflation to appreciable levels.

His comments come after the Ghana Statistical Service, GSS announced a marginal drop in the inflation rate from 56.3 per cent in January 2023 to 52.8 per cent in February 2023.

According to GSS, the indicated relative stability recorded in the forex market is not a key determinant in the overall analysis of the marginal decline in the inflation rate for February.

He opined that the figures announced by the Ghana Statistical Service, GSS could be brought down if policymakers can activate and sustain favourable economic strategies.

Dr Asuming says the 52.8 inflation is too high, and if the country continues on the current trend there could be a marginal reduction.
